module Pakyow class RouteSet include RouteMerger attr_reader :routes, :lookup def initialize @routes = {:get => [], :post => [], :put => [], :patch => [], :delete => []} @lookup = { :routes => {}, :grouped => {}} @handlers = [] @fns = {} @templates = {} end def eval(&block) evaluator = RouteEval.with_defaults evaluator.eval(&block) merge(evaluator) end # Returns a route tuple: # [regex, vars, name, fns, path] # def match(path, method) path = String.normalize_path(path) # want the request to still knows it's a head, but match as get method = method.to_sym method = :get if method == :head (@routes[method] || []).each do |r| #TODO can we do this without conditionals? fall-through? case r[0] when Regexp if data = r[0].match(path) return r, data end when String if r[0] == path return r, nil end end end nil end def handle(name_or_code) @handlers.each{ |h| return h if h[0] == name_or_code || h[1] == name_or_code } #TODO raise error nil end # Name based route lookup def route(name, group = nil) return @lookup[:routes][name] if group.nil? if grouped_routes = @lookup[:grouped][group] return grouped_routes[name] else #TODO error (perhaps a set-specific exception rescued by router) end end # Name based fn lookup def fn(name) return @fns[name] end end end
